At this point, you're probably halfway through the school holidays—congrats!
As the holidays seem to stretch longer each year, you might find yourself running out of entertainment ideas. Or perhaps you're back at work this week, juggling family life and your professional responsibilities.
This episode offers equal parts escapism and practical advice. Sit back, relax (or at least try to), as This Glorious Mess brings you a school holiday survival guide.
